In this audio recording, fashion designer and Parsons School of Design alumnus Marc Jacobs is interviewed by Joel Towers, executive dean of Parsons, and John Haffner Layden, associate director of messaging and editorial content in The New School's Marketing and Communication unit. Towers and Haffner interview Jacobs by telephone. Jacobs discusses his youthful encounter with fashion designer Perry Ellis who put him on the path to attending Parsons School of Design. He describes his time at Parsons, his creative process as a designer, and his approach to collaboration with artists and use of different art forms. He champions the purpose and value of the live fashion show and the importance of human contact to fashion. Jacobs also elaborates on confidence and insecurity as a fashion designer and the definition of "failure."
